Louvre Museum Raises Ticket Prices for Non-EU Tourists

Saturday, 29 November, 202595 words2 minutes
The Louvre museum in Paris is making changes. Starting next year, people from outside Europe will pay more to visit. The new price will be €32. This is €10 more than before.
The museum wants to make more money. They plan to use this money to make the museum better. They want to fix old parts and make it safer.
Many people visit the Louvre every day. It's very busy, especially around the Mona Lisa painting. The museum wants to make visiting easier for everyone. They might move the Mona Lisa to a new room.
